Tiers and Folders

The Tiers and Folders (or Folders) tab contains your alerts. Tiers are not applicable in the Insurance app. Use this tab to:

  • View the details of the alert.
  • Assign Alert Sets. Only shared alerts can be enabled for everyone.

Assigning alerts to “Everyone“ only applies the alert to users within the same Access Control Group (ACG) as the user assigning the alert at the time of assignment. If new users are added to the ACG, they will need the alerts assigned.

Alert Sets

Bitsight Presets

Locked, system-level alert configurations. These alert sets are based on best practices to help you kickstart your use of the Bitsight platform.

The following presets are our recommendations based on importance.

  • Basic: Recommended alerts for low-risk companies.
  • Standard: Recommended alerts for medium-risk companies.
  • Total Coverage: Recommended alerts for high-risk companies.

Admin-Defined

System-wide alerts based on program policy, typically structured using tiers.

User-Defined

Personal alerts created by individual users.

Duplicating Alert Sets

How to duplicate alert sets

You may also duplicate or create your own alert sets and customize it for your specific needs. Select either the Create Alert Set button at the top-right or the Duplicate Alert Set option to copy an existing alert set.

Refer to the help box on the right to determine which alert categories to enable.

Sharing Alert Sets

How to share alert sets

Alert sets can be shared with users in your organization. Select edit.png Edit Alert Set, and then check the Eye Icon Share checkbox at the top-right.

Shared alert sets are only visible to users within the same Access Control Group (ACG) as the user who shared them. If new users are added to the ACG, they will be able to view previously shared alert sets from other users in that ACG.
